To update the display menu and selections in the Employee class program tutorial to include the option to change an employee's ID, you would need to add code segments to the `display_menu()` method and the command `while` loop.
Here's a possible implementation:
```python
class Employee:
def __init__(self, name, id):
self.name = name
self.id = id
def display_menu(self):
print("1. Change ID")
print("2. Display Employee Details")
print("3. Quit")
def change_id(self):
new_id = input("Enter new ID: ")
self.id = new_id
print("Employee ID changed successfully.")
def run(self):
choice = 0
while choice != 3:
self.display_menu()
choice = int(input("Enter your choice: "))
if choice == 1:
self.change_id()
elif choice == 2:
self.display_details()
elif choice == 3:
print("Quitting...")
else:
print("Invalid choice. Try again.")
def display_details(self):
print("Employee Name:", self.name)
print("Employee ID:", self.id)
```
In the updated code, the `display_menu()` method now includes the option "1. Change ID" to indicate the ability to change the employee's ID.
Inside the `run()` method, the `choice` variable is used to track the user's input. If the choice is 1, the `change_id()` method is called, which prompts the user to enter a new ID and updates the `id` attribute of the employee object accordingly.
With these additions, the updated Employee class program allows users to select the option to change the ID of an employee from the menu and executes the necessary code to facilitate the ID change.
